Download buildozer binary (#1064)

`go install` is a bit troublesome: there's old versions floating around that are incompatible with the `@version` use, and the cache it creates isn't writable so temp reapers can create inconsistent, broken states.

This switches approaches to download bazel's releases directly. This should still have the necessary platform support, but without using the `go` tooling and with finer control over cache results.
